PR Manager 12 Months Maternity Cover
PR Manager 12 Months Maternity Cover
The company
Maternity Cover role beginning November 2025!
The Swatch Group is an international group active in the manufacture and sale of finished watches, jewellery, watch movements and components. Swatch Group supplies nearly all components required for the watches sold by its 17 watch and jewellery brands as well as by its two retail brands, Tourbillon and Hour Passion. The Group’s production companies also supply movements and components to third-party watchmakers. The Swatch Group is also a key player in the manufacture and sale of electronic systems used in watchmaking and other industries. With its watch brands, it is also a leader in the field of sports event timing as official timekeeper and data-handler of most of the Olympic Games of the last decades and major international sports events. The Swatch Group has a unique emotional culture. Beauty, sensuality, emotions in watches are as much part of it as high-tech, quality and added value on the customer’s wrist. Both, emotional poetry and innovation play an active part in the commitment to its customers. The Swatch Group was founded in 1983, by Nicolas G. Hayek. It grew out of the merger of two big Swiss watch groups, ASUAG and SSIH. The Group has since shown steady growth in key financials, leading to records. Today Swatch Group employs more than 33,500 people in over 50 countries.
Job description
Key Responsibilities
• Maximising PR coverage to reach both existing and potential consumers across a wide spread of media outlets across print and digital and social media. You will link customer and business needs to PR plans and strategy, ensuring that all PR communication is integrated and in line with the overall brand strategy.
• Experience of managing all aspects of the PR/Communication mix, you will be responsible for day to day product placement, nurturing media relationships, interview requests, blogger outreach, PR gifting and events
• Managing and aligning the Swatch social media strategy, aside print and digital. You will have a good understanding of working with influencers and bloggers, and how they can increase awareness of our business
• Working collaboratively with the marketing team and with Global HQ you will co-ordinate and facilitate all brand media PR events with the aim of maximising engagement and attendance, and ultimately driving sales back to the business.
• Creative and imaginative you should be bursting full of clever and innovative PR tactics to provocatively surprise media and consumers.
• Responsible for managing high level partnerships to strategically drive forward the brand. You should have experience in writing strategy proposals and action plans to support this.
• Proven ability to identify key opportunities / collaborations to drive further exposure of the brand and within the Swatch community.
• Experience in executing and managing events from product press days to bigger activations. Your attention to detail should be second to none and your experience at running events with a number of stakeholders should be part of your solid PR background.
• Excellent writing skills essential. The tone of voice and personality of the brand are evident at every turn therefore there is a requirement to be a confident copywriter who will deliver consistently and channel appropriate content alongside the marketing / digital team.
• Analysing and measuring results - reporting performance of all PR initiatives and assessing against set goals (ROI and KPI’s). Every month you will produce monthly PR reports and twice annually a statistical analysis of all editorial results for review, feedback and to set future objectives
• Communication is key – you will have excellent media contacts within our key media, ensuring regular communication and meetings
Profile
Other requirements
• Proven experience 5+ years from a fashion, retail or lifestyle brand
• Minimum bachelor’s degree
• Proven results in maximising PR coverage and ultimately driving sales
• Confident in using google analytics
• Genuine interest in sport, lifestyle and art events is desirable
• Experience in the watch and jewellery sector is an advantage
• Excellent communication and people skills, a real team player
• Confident in Word, Powerpoint and to some knowledge of Excel
• Proven event management experience
• Strong interest in social media and how to dot the lines between PR, social and digital